FT Budtender NOBO Denver Are you passionate about providing excellent customer service? Are you interested in learning and growing in the cannabis industry? Have you realized that there is nothing better than to have happy and satisfied clients leave your dispensary and understand that you helped to make that happen? If this has already made you feel warm and special, then keep reading to ensure that you are ready for an exciting opportunity to prove yourself by joining the team at NOBO.Schedule:
Open availability with two consecutive days off per week and Sundays required.Location Hours:
8:30 AM - 9:30 PM; schedule to be determined upon hire.The Must Haves:
Must be 21 years of age or older. 3+ years of customer service, cash handling, and point-of-sale experience. Must be able to pass a background check with no pending charges or convictions within the past 10 years for a controlled substance-related felony. Must be able to acquire and maintain an MED Employee Badge. Must have reliable transportation and be equally reliable. Must comply with all legal or company regulations for working in the cannabis industry.The Nice To Haves:
Responsible for retail support and provides polite and friendly service. Assists with customer check-in, curbside delivery, point of sale transactions, quality control, waste management, sanitation, and facility maintenance. Monitors customer retention while striving to maximize facility resources. Communicates customer and staff issues to the General Manager and leadership in a timely manner. Promotes store specials and participates in upselling products. Assists store leadership in identifying strategies to implement efficiencies, policies, and procedures. Maintains inventory management documentation to include point of sales transactions and waste management. Demonstrates strong counting, tracking, inventory management, and customer service skills Operates, cleans, and sanitizes store equipment in a safe and effective manner as dictated by company policies and procedures. Maintains relevant facility records according to federal, state, and local regulations as directed by the General Manager and store leadership. Fosters a positive and communicative work environment. Requests continuing education as needed. Assists store leadership in managing supply and inventory levels. Adheres to NOBOs rules, regulations, policies, and procedures. Follow all company Crisis Response Procedures.Job Type:
Full-time, Non-exempt Pay:
$20 per hour + tips What we offer: Benefits available the 1st of the month after 60 days from hire date Part-time employees must work a minimum of 25 hours each week to qualify• Medical, Dental, Vision Employer pays 70% of employee medical and 50% for dependent Employer pays 50% of Vision insurance for ALL Employer pays 60% of employee dental and 40% for dependent Employer-paid life insurance and short-term disability (employee only) Employee paid Voluntary Accidental Injury, Critical Illness, Hospital Care, Life, Long-Term Disability Employer Assistance Program Employee Discounts Select Paid Holidays Paid-Time Off Unpaid Time Off Paid Bi-weekly Growth and Development Ability for additional performance compensation This role will remain open until filled, not to exceed 30 days from posting date. Working Conditions and Physical Environment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and can stand for long periods of time.. We are an equal opportunity employer.
